The Ishikawa diagram, also known as a fishbone diagram, is an essential tool for root cause analysis. It helps you identify, organize, and categorize potential causes of a problem or quality-related issue. This visual, hierarchical tool was developed by Dr. Kaoru Ishikawa and is widely used in Lean Six Sigma and problem-solving processes. Let's dive into how to create an Ishikawa diagram effectively.

Before we start, ensure you have a clear understanding of the problem you're trying to solve. The problem should be concise, specific, and measurable. For example, "Increased customer complaints about packaging damage" is a more suitable problem statement than "We have too many damaged products."

Preparation and Initial Setup
Gather a team with diverse knowledge and perspectives. The wider the range of insights, the more thorough your analysis will be. You'll also need a large whiteboard or poster board, sticky notes, and markers.

Draw the fish skeleton on the whiteboard. The head of the fish represents the problem statement. The spine represents the categories of causes, and the bones represent specific causes.
Identifying and Categorizing Causes

Brainstorming Causes
Brainstorm potential causes of the problem. Encourage participants to think outside the box and not censor ideas. Write each idea on a separate sticky note.
Initially, focus on quantitative, tangible factors. Consider process inputs, equipment, people, measurements, and materials. Emphasize quantity over quality at this stage. Group similar ideas and eliminate duplicates.

Categorizing Causes
Now, categorize the causes into broader groups. Common categories include:
- People – Skills, education, training, attitudes, and behavior
- Process – Methods, work instructions, standards, and procedures
- Equipment – Machines, tools, software, and facilities
- Materials – Raw materials, parts, and resources
- Measurements – Data collection, analysis, and reporting
- Environment – Workplace conditions, policies, and regulations

Place sticky notes with causes along the spine of the fishbone diagram, with each category represented by a separate branch. Specific causes go on the bones further down the diagram.
Analyzing and Prioritizing Causes










Elaborating on Causes
For each cause, brainstorm potential sub-causes and place them on the bones. Continue this process until you've exhausted all possibilities. The final results should resemble an overarching fishbone structure with many interconnected branches.
Target the root cause, not the symptoms. For instance, instead of "damaged packaging," dig deeper to find causes like "packaging design flaws" or "employee fatigue during packing."
Prioritizing Causes
Prioritize causes based on their impact on the problem and likelihood of occurrence. Tools like Pareto Analysis, PAMIC (Prioritize, Analyze, Mitigate, Implement, Control), or a simple high, medium, low system can help. Focus on the most impactful causes first.
